The sensors listed are standard ranges. Currently, Enerac also offers Low Dual Range SEM Sensors (0-50/150 ppm) available for CO, NO, NO2. Higher/Lower Range SEM sensors can be engineered to your application range. Typically a Dual Range SEM Sensor is set at a 1:3 ratio (i.e. 0-50/150 ppm). Just let us know what range is required for your application. H2S SEM Sensors Can be substituted for a CO, NO, NO2 or the SO2 sensor slot. The H2S Dual Range SEM Sensor range is 0-200/600ppm.
